Why AI Is the New Competitive Edge for West Palm Beach Manufacturers

Even before the buzz around generative AI, manufacturers have relied on data‑driven approaches. What’s different now is the ability to process massive data streams in real time, predict outcomes, and automatically adjust machinery without human intervention. This leap from manual monitoring to business automation delivers three core benefits:

  • Reduced material waste: AI models pinpoint the exact amount of raw material needed for each batch, trimming excess.
  • Higher output: Intelligent scheduling aligns labor, equipment, and inventory for nonstop flow.
  • Lower operating costs: Predictive maintenance prevents costly breakdowns, and energy‑optimizing algorithms cut utility bills.

These outcomes translate directly to a stronger bottom line—something every West Palm Beach manufacturer can see on their profit and loss statement within months of deployment.

Key AI Technologies Powering Manufacturing Efficiency

Below are the most common AI tools that West Palm Beach manufacturers are adopting today.

Computer Vision for Quality Assurance

High‑resolution cameras combined with convolutional neural networks (CNNs) can spot surface defects, misalignments, or contamination faster than a human inspector. The output feeds directly into sorting mechanisms or triggers alerts for operator intervention.

Predictive Analytics & Maintenance

Machine‑learning models ingest sensor data (temperature, vibration, pressure) and forecast equipment failures. When integrated with an Enterprise Resource Planning (ERP) system, these predictions automatically generate work orders, reducing manual scheduling.

Reinforcement Learning for Process Optimization

This branch of AI learns optimal control policies by trial‑and‑error in a simulated environment. It’s particularly effective for processes with many variables—such as chemical mixing, metal annealing, or energy management.

Natural Language Processing (NLP) for Knowledge Management

Chatbot assistants powered by NLP can answer operators’ questions about SOPs, safety protocols, or troubleshooting steps, freeing senior engineers to focus on strategic tasks.

Practical Tips for Getting Started with AI Automation

Adopting AI doesn’t have to be a massive, risky undertaking. Follow these actionable steps to begin your journey toward waste reduction and higher output.

1. Identify High‑Impact Areas

  • Data availability: Choose processes where you already collect data (e.g., sensor logs, production counts).
  • Cost factor: Target stages that drive the most expense—raw material usage, energy consumption, or equipment downtime.
  • Strategic relevance: Prioritize processes that directly affect product quality or lead times.

2. Start Small with a Pilot Project

Pick one production line or a single shift to test an AI solution. Define clear KPIs—waste percentage, cycle time, or Mean Time Between Failures (MTBF). A 3‑6‑month pilot provides enough data to prove ROI without large capital outlay.

3. Leverage Existing Infrastructure

Many factories already have PLCs, SCADA systems, and IoT sensors. Instead of buying brand‑new hardware, integrate AI platforms that can consume this data via APIs. This approach cuts integration costs and speeds up deployment.

4. Build a Cross‑Functional Team

Successful AI integration requires collaboration between:

  • Operations managers who understand the floor dynamics.
  • Data engineers who can clean and label data.
  • AI experts who design and train models.
  • IT staff who ensure cybersecurity and network reliability.

5. Focus on Change Management

Introduce AI as a tool that augments human workers, not replaces them. Conduct hands‑on training sessions, showcase quick wins, and celebrate milestones to build trust.

6. Track ROI Rigorously

Use a simple formula to quantify savings:

ROI (%) = [(Annual Savings – Annual AI Costs) / Annual AI Costs] × 100

Include direct cost reductions (material, energy) and indirect benefits (reduced downtime, higher throughput).

7. Scale Gradually

Once the pilot proves a positive ROI, replicate the solution across similar lines or facilities. Standardize data pipelines and model governance to maintain consistency.
